What: Kitsch’n Glam aprons

Why: In the heat of celebrity chefs, food shows, and high cuisine, the popularity of home entertaining and cooking just keeps on sizzling. Adding to the sexiness of it all is Kitsch’n Glam’s one-of-a-kind ’50s-style aprons. Designer Anna Michelle Wang turns out such desirable creations that it’s hard to choose just one (and some are so cute that you’ll want to wear them out). No matter what your personality—sweet, sexy, sporty, sophisticated—you’ll find an apron to fit. For example, the argyle Ivy League brings out a feminine good-girl look, while the hot-pink Ambrosia shows more of a fun side. Then there’s the strawberry-print Shortcake—pure playful. Most are reversible so you can change it up according to mood. Matching oven mitts, potholders, and towels are also available. I’ve never felt so hot (and not from the burning oven heat) in the kitchen.

Price: aprons, $39.60–$61.60; oven mitts, $13.75; potholders, $13.75; towels, $15. Wang also custom-designs upon request.
